The very first thing to understand is that the caution is not a thing to ignore. The “Change Transmission Oil” mild serves as a crucial memory your car's sign liquid wants attention. Transmission water plays an important role keeping in mind your vehicle's automated transmission working smoothly. It lubricates the transmission's inner components, decreases friction, and assists keep optimal operating temperatures. As time passes, that fluid can degrade, become contaminated, or lose its efficiency, ultimately causing potential harm to your indication system. قیمت تعویض روغن گیربکس

Now, you may wonder if adjusting the transmission oil is actually essential or if it is a method by mechanics to make a fast buck. The stark reality is, transmission oil improvements are a vital section of car maintenance. Most makers include directions for indication fluid substitute in the owner's manual, often proposing it every 30,000 to 60,000 miles, with regards to the make and model of your car. In some cases, newer cars with sophisticated indication systems might have longer times, but ignoring the need for preservation altogether is not advisable.

As for the cost, a transmission oil change is somewhat economical set alongside the possible costs of repairing or replacing a damaged transmission. On average, the price of a transmission oil change can range between $80 to $250, with respect to the type of vehicle, the caliber of the substance, and whether you visit a dealership, independent store, or do it yourself. Although it might seem like a needless cost initially view, this schedule maintenance can help you save tens and thousands of pounds in the future by preventing significant indication issues.

To ensure you're perhaps not being scammed, it's always a good idea to consult your owner's manual and verify the manufacturer's recommendations for your car. If the transmission oil warning mild comes on unexpectedly, a reliable technician may examine the fluid's problem and verify whether an alteration is needed. A reliable professional may describe the reason why behind their recommendation and give openness about the process and costs.
